# -----------------------------------------------------------------------------
-# $Id: Makefile,v 1.177 2001/07/21 19:08:44 sof Exp $
+# $Id: Makefile,v 1.181 2001/08/04 06:19:54 ken Exp $
TOP = ..
include $(TOP)/mk/boilerplate.mk
SRC_CC_OPTS += -Iparser -I. -I$(TOP)/includes -O
SRC_HC_OPTS += -recomp $(GhcHcOpts)
-SRC_HC_OPTS += -H16m
+# TODO: change back to 16M when the strictness analyser is working again.
+SRC_HC_OPTS += -H80M
+# TODO: remove when the strictness analyser is working again.
+rename/ParseIface_HC_OPTS += -H120M
+parser/Parser_HC_OPTS += -H100M
# Special flags for particular modules
# The standard suffix rule for compiling a Haskell file
# Generate supporting stuff for prelude/PrimOp.lhs
# from prelude/primops.txt
+CLEAN_FILES += prelude/primops.txt
+
GENPOC=$(TOP)/utils/genprimopcode/genprimopcode
PRIMOP_BITS=primop-data-decl.hs-incl \